The Sleepers' DenThe Sleepers Den depicts vividly the pathetic plight of the Shannon family, grandmother, mother and daughter, living in squalid surroundings and totally incapable of fending for themselves. By implication, the play criticises a society that is unable to give them any practical help. Its frequent touches of humour underline the stark predicament of the younger Mrs. Shannon, forced by circumstances to draw heavily on her frail, emotional resources to keep the family together.
Author Peter Gill
